Index: ticketstats/macro.py =================================================================== --- ticketstats/macro.py (revision 14577) +++ ticketstats/macro.py (working copy) @@ -142,7 +142,7 @@ class TicketStatsMacro(WikiMacroBase): yui_base_url = Option('ticketstats', 'yui_base_url', - default='http://yui.yahooapis.com/2.9.0', + default='//cdnjs.cloudflare.com/ajax/libs/yui/2.9.0', doc='Location of YUI API') # ==[ Helper functions ]== @@ -294,7 +294,7 @@ 'height': args['height'], 'column_width': args['column_width'], 'id': random.randint(1, 9999999), - 'yui_base_url': self.yui_base_url + 'yui_base_url': self.yui_base_url.rstrip('/') } template = Chrome(self.env).load_template('ticketstats_macro.html') Index: ticketstats/templates/ticketstats.html =================================================================== --- ticketstats/templates/ticketstats.html (revision 14577) +++ ticketstats/templates/ticketstats.html (working copy) @@ -12,23 +12,23 @@ height: 500px } + src="${yui_base_url}/yahoo-dom-event/yahoo-dom-event.js"> + src="${yui_base_url}/element/element-min.js"> + src="${yui_base_url}/datasource/datasource-min.js"> + src="${yui_base_url}/json/json-min.js"> + src="${yui_base_url}/swf/swf-min.js"> + src="${yui_base_url}/logger/logger-min.js"> + src="${yui_base_url}/connection/connection-min.js"> + src="${yui_base_url}/charts/charts-min.js"> - - - - + + + + + - + - + @@ -20,7 +20,7 @@